On 4 May 2017 you will elect your local authority councillor(s) in a single transferable vote election. Your local authority is responsible for all services delivered at a local level, including:
- Education
- Transport
- Planning
- Fire and public safety
- Social care
- Libraries
- Waste management
- Trading standards
- Rubbish collection
- Recycling
- Council Tax collections
- Housing
- Planning applications

To vote at Scottish council elections you must be:
- 16 years of age or over on polling day
- a British citizen or Irish citizen, or
- a citizen of another European country, or
- a Commonwealth citizen who has leave to remain in the UK or who does not require leave to remain in the UK
